IIM Raipur Placements 2023: 100% students placed

255 understudies of the Indian Organization of The executives IIM Raipur who partook in the arrangements 2023 have been put effectively. The highest CTC a student received during the placements was Rs 67.60 lakh per year. The typical compensation this year remained at Rs 21.04 lakh with a 19% increment from last year while the middle CTC was Rs 20 lakh denoting a 18% increment.

The top 10% of IIM Raipur students were paid an average of Rs 34.64 LPA, while the top 25% were paid Rs 28.25 lakh. The average CTC that the top 50% of students received was Rs 24.77 LPA. In total, 107 businesses, including 32 new ones, participated in the IIM Raipur placements in 2023.

Sector-wise, the banking, financial, and insurance (BFSI) industry hired the most students, with an average CTC of Rs 21.02 lakh and a maximum CTC of Rs 32.50 lakh. The IT or ITES was the second-most noteworthy enrolling area making 23% proposals with Rs 21.29 lakh and Rs 43.43 LPA as normal and greatest CTC separately. Strategy and consulting came next, with 14% of hires, an average salary of Rs 19.64 lakh, and the highest salary of Rs 32.21 lakh. 12 percent of students were recruited by the FMCG or FMCD sector, with salaries ranging from Rs 21.78 lakh to Rs 67.60 lakh on average. In the manufacturing sector, 12% were hired, earning an average of Rs 22.39 lakh and the highest salary of Rs 62.00 LPA. In the miscellaneous sector, 7% were hired, earning an average of Rs 19.55 lakh and the highest salary of Rs 25.50 lakh.

The deals and advertising space had the most elevated (29%) number of understudies set with a typical CTC of 20.98 LPA and most noteworthy CTC of Rs 67.60 lakh, trailed by examination and counseling selecting 28% with a typical compensation of Rs 19.09 LPA and most noteworthy of Rs 32.21 lakh. Financial management recruited 12% with an average CTC of Rs 20.87 LPA and a maximum of Rs 32.50 lakh, and general management recruited 11% with an average of Rs 22.94 LPA and a maximum of Rs 62.00 LPA. Operations and IT recruited 20% with an average of Rs 23.00 lakh and a maximum of Rs 43.43 LPA. The average stipend for summer internship placements at IIM Raipur increased by 16%, reaching Rs 1.39 lakh, with the highest stipend reaching Rs 3.50 lakh. The group of 328 first-year students received placements from all 109 companies that visited for summer placements. With a 50% increase over the previous year, the median stipend was Rs 1.50 lakh.

The top 10% of students received an average stipend of 2.79 lakh rupees, the top 25% received 2.43 lakh rupees, and the top 50% received 2.11 lakh rupees.
